Shun Tak unveils own hotel management company

SHUN Tak Holdings has raised the curtains on the group’s first branded hotel management company, Artyzen Hospitality Group (AHG).

According to a media statement from Shun Tak, AHG will develop a collection of its own luxury hotel brands catering to different lifestyles and offer management solutions to hotel owners and developers, including Shun Tak’s own properties.

AHG will be led by Rogier Verhoeven, executive director of Shun Tak Holdings, who will be supported by Robbert van der Maas, president of AHG and Jerry Huang, president of AHG Greater China.

Shun Tak managing director, Pansy Ho, had confirmed that the group was working on establishing its own management company in an interview with TTG Asia e-Daily earlier this year (TTG Asia e-Daily, May 20, 2013).

Said Ho in the statement: “The (tourism) market is gaining sophistication at such a dazzling speed that established multinational hotel brands have difficulty keeping pace. This has created a window of opportunity for us, as we have accumulated a wealth of experience in the region and insights on the consumption patterns of Chinese travellers.

“Creating our own hotel brands now makes sense as it naturally complements our existing businesses, with the various real estate and hotel investments in our pipeline.”

Shun Tak has also since come onboard as an equal-share investor in Jetstar Hong Kong, joining Qantas Group and China Eastern Airlines (TTG Asia e-Daily, June 7, 2013).
